Bingo Street has an uncluttered and simple design which is a welcome change from the plethora from “all singing and dancing” bingo sites and lobbies. You start by having a house, so should you want to go back to your login page you just have to click on “My House” and you will have your details and the play button ready at hand. When you log in and access the games lobby you will notice that Bingo Street actually does looks like a street! You have buildings, kiosks, shops, pubs, and each one is the front for a different bingo room and the prize, ticket price, players, and when the next game takes place is all cleverly labelled wrapped into the facades.
There are several different streets you can choose. At Bingo Hall you can find several different rooms where tickets typically cost 5p or 10p, and there is only one room called High Rollers where they are more expensive than this. In Penny Stretcher St. there are 2 free bingo rooms, one which plays 75 ball bingo and is free for all players and the pot value is usually less than £1, and the other which plays the 90 ball game is only open to funded players but the pot value can reach £10. There is also a budget bingo room called The Local where tickets cost less than 4p each. At Bingo Supermarket you can pick up several different offers in scheduled games and you can pre-buy cards for games where you can win a fixed jackpot of £50, take part in free games, and even play for vouchers. As an extra you can play Swedish Bingo which means that you have 5 chances to win in a 90 ball game instead of the usual 3 chances.
The instant games are clearly labelled and you can find them next to the resident street dog. The games available are the usual ones that you can find in other Dragonfish sites and you can play favourites such as Monopoly, Bejewelled, Fluffy Favourites, X Factor, Piggy Payout, and Paradise Reels, amongst many others. You can 2 chat rooms, called The Lounge, and Tuck Shop. Both of these have a fair amount of activity which shows there is already a good community of players at Bingo Street.
